FirstLook 2007, the annual Internet and multichannel event will happen at the Gaylord Palms Resort in Orlando, FL, January 31-February 2, 2007.

FirstLook 2007 is future-focused, bringing together Internet and multichannel retailers and service-providers for a look into the key issues you will face in the coming years and the innovations that will help grow your business. This year’s event features the most impressive content we’ve ever offered at FirstLook, speakers on the cutting edge of e-commerce and multi-channel, and the biggest and best names in the industry in attendance. FirstLook speakers will discuss how you can identify and plan for site innovations that will keep you competitive—and we’ll also explore how to get your IT colleagues to share the vision for these changes. In addition, we’ll discuss the future of online marketing and merchandising. On FirstLook’s second day, we feature Phil Terry who will lead in-depth discussions into best practices in online customer experience and put attendee websites through actual user testing labs.
